Transaction 2e3088127c15f812de2161d0281e8a7e050dec7102e45328d6e53c52a760c19d
1 Input
2 Outputs
- 2e3088127c15f812de2161d0281e8a7e050dec7102e45328d6e53c52a760c19d:0
- 2e3088127c15f812de2161d0281e8a7e050dec7102e45328d6e53c52a760c19d:1
value 522257
address 15mYjmBTGWjnGKTVjfaNW49rPnCa76MV1M
value 2093
address 12ZPS11okwaDUa5beStdbZvh4KkFYeeSNC